Samantha Ruth Prabhu was busy promoting Shaakuntalam, the film release yesterday to mixed reviews. It is directed by Gunasekhar. It is Samantha’s first mythological drama. Reportedly the film has earned ₹3 crore nett in India on first day of it’s release.
Sacnilk reported, Shaakuntalam earned ‘ ₹3 crore India net on its first day for all languages’. The film earned ₹2.43 crore in Telugu, ₹0.4 crore in Hindi, ₹0.15 crore in Tamil, and ₹0.02 crore in Malayalam.

Coming back to Shaakuntalam, a Telugu film, is based on a popular Indian classic play Abhigyan Shakuntalam by Kalidasa. A whimsical tale, Shaakuntalam revolves around the epic love story of Shakuntala (Samantha) and King Dushyant, played by Dev Mohan. King Dushyant meets Shakuntala when he is out on a hunting trip in the jungle. They fall in love and get married as per the Gandharva system.
